Beat the demo now. I am having a better time now that I understand the mechanics more.

You can end bosses relatively fast if you learn their moveset. Because you'll remember what combos will have blue aura attacks for parry and eventually the timing to do it. You can also do a finisher during the super attack L2+R2 move to extend the punishment and delete health bars pretty fast. And the L2+face button Arena specials help out too.

Also, charging the attack button gives different attacks. Both on the ground and in the air. the straight sword launch, hold attack in the air is pretty cool. The ground one from the straight sword seems to deplete the shield meter nicely.

The best feature though, it seems you can fucking cancel everything. I was in the middle of some special move, saw the boss go blue and I parried its attack with O. You can also fire back projectiles with O, it insta kills those snake guys.
